10:40 PM: While syncing [Emmy]‘s iPod earlier, I received numerous synchronization errors and periodic USB connections going up and down.  I’ve seen this occasionally over the past couple months.  But it never got so bad as to prevent an uninterrupted iPod sync.   Watching the lights on my Adaptec USB hub, I noticed occasional loss of power to the hub that coincided with the dropped connections.  I observed this same behavior several years back and to resolve it then, I replaced the power supply to the hub.  This is an IT AC adapter, made by FRIWO company.  It outputs 5 volts at 5 amps.  I replaced it with one that provides 5 volts at 6 amps.  All seems to be well so far.  We once again have good and solid power to the hub and hopefully now, we can finally sync [Emmy]‘s iPod.

You know, I’ve experienced way more failures with these IT grade switching power supplies than with the traditional, transformer-based linear supplies.  True, the switching supplies are more efficient.  But in my experience, this energy savings is way offset by their higher failure rates.  Okay, I’ll take my gripe hat off now.  :-)
